Fullback John Kuhn returns to Packers with 1-year deal

Published Apr. 13, 2015 3:13 p.m. ET

GREEN BAY, Wis. (AP) All-Pro fullback John Kuhn is headed back to the Green Bay Packers.

Kuhn's agent, Kevin Gold, said the veteran signed a one-year deal with Green Bay on Monday for the minimum salary of $870,000. The contract includes a workout and Pro Bowl bonuses.

A fan favorite at Lambeau Field, Kuhn is used primarily as a blocker for lead running back Eddie Lacy.

Kuhn ran for 92 yards and a touchdown on 27 carries in 2014, including the postseason. He has 17 rushing touchdowns in nine NFL seasons.
